As the name suggests, Chat with us will let s quickly WhatsApp . The feature tracker claims that when s interact with this option, they will receive a notification about WhatsApp getting back to them soon. The initial responses are expected to be generated using AI or automated, but s will be presented with an option to elevate their query and get in touch with a human representative.
The arrival of this feature is speculated to improve upon the existing WhatsApp process, which currently requires s to fill in certain details and go through FAQs before being patched through to the official team.
WABetaInfo reports that the Chat with us option is still under development and is not available to even beta testers of WhatsApp Web.
In October, WhatsApp for Android was reported to be developing a new feature which provides s with AI-generated responses to queries. Spotted by WABetaInfo in WhatsApp for Android app version 2.23.23.8, it is said to deliver responses using a “secure AI service from Meta”. The feature, which remains under development, is speculated to improve interactions and minimise times.
